So it should come as no surprise that MSNBC&#8217;s tally for 2006 shows not only the <a href=\"http:\/\/nbcumv.com\/release_detail.nbc\/msnbc-2007131502-msnbcwasonlycable.html\" target=\"_blank\">highest gain<\/a> over 2005, but the <strong>only<\/strong> gain amongst cable news networks. <\/p>\n<p>As usual, it was Keith Olbermann&#8217;s Countdown that fueled the increase. Countdown was up 60% in total viewers and 67% in the 25-54 demo.
